微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

在Bootstrap 4.5中创建自己的主题

如何解决在Bootstrap 4.5中创建自己的主题

我刚刚从getbootstrap.com下载了SASS源文件,并安装了编译器Koala。

据我了解,要做方法

  1. 创建自己的sass文件
  2. 文件的开头添加替代项。
  3. 文件末尾导入“ bootstrap.scss”。
  4. 编译您的css文件,并将标准cdn替换为此css文件

实际上,这可行,但是当我尝试使用自己的样式创建导航栏时,我意识到仅创建主题是不够的。一个示例是导航栏文本颜色以一种完全不适合主题的奇怪颜色显示。那么,我需要做更多的事情吗?下面是我的自定义scss。

// Custom.scss

// Make overrides and customizations
$myown: #0066CC !default;
$theme-colors: ("myown": #0066CC);

// Include all of Bootstrap
@import "bootstrap.scss";

解决方法

只有navbar-lightnavbar-dark影响导航栏的文本颜色。使用navbar-dark应该可以正常工作:http://codeply.com/p/UAWVfUy3VX-由于蓝色较深。

SASS

$myown: #0066CC;
$theme-colors: ("myown": #0166CC);

@import "bootstrap";

HTML

<nav class="navbar navbar-expand-md navbar-dark bg-myown">...</nav>

另请参阅:Customizing Bootstrap CSS template

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。